The Ukraine Automotive Energy Recovery System Market is experiencing steady growth driven by increasing awareness of energy efficiency and environmental sustainability in the automotive sector. The adoption of energy recovery systems, such as regenerative braking and waste heat recovery systems, is gaining traction among automotive manufacturers in Ukraine. These systems help improve fuel efficiency, reduce emissions, and enhance overall vehicle performance. Government regulations promoting clean energy solutions and the rising demand for electric vehicles are also contributing to the market`s expansion. Key players in the market are focusing on research and development activities to innovate and introduce advanced energy recovery solutions tailored to the specific needs of the Ukrainian automotive industry. Overall, the Ukraine Automotive Energy Recovery System Market is poised for further growth as the country moves towards a more sustainable transportation ecosystem.

The Ukrainian government has implemented various policies to promote energy efficiency and reduce emissions in the automotive sector, including the encouragement of energy recovery systems. The Ukrainian Energy Efficiency Fund provides financial support for projects that aim to improve energy efficiency, which can include the implementation of energy recovery systems in vehicles. Additionally, the government offers tax incentives and subsidies for companies that invest in green technologies, including automotive energy recovery systems. These policies are aimed at reducing the environmental impact of the automotive industry in Ukraine and promoting sustainable development in line with international standards.
